a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orFriendika <info@friendika.com>2011-09-18 04:34:17 -0700
committerFriendika <info@friendika.com>2011-09-18 04:34:17 -0700
commitda05ef2ae48beb0f3475cc705fde9a69e5947426 (patch)
treec10e94c38be5a563ebebe340c27e75c73cc5f13f
parent309df8417206ed934961a1e2f26b2ca4e57418b3 (diff)
downloadvolse-hubzilla-da05ef2ae48beb0f3475cc705fde9a69e5947426.tar.gz
volse-hubzilla-da05ef2ae48beb0f3475cc705fde9a69e5947426.tar.bz2
volse-hubzilla-da05ef2ae48beb0f3475cc705fde9a69e5947426.zip
rfc2047 encode notification email headers
-rw-r--r--include/EmailNotification.php7
-rw-r--r--include/email.php4
2 files changed, 10 insertions, 1 deletions
diff --git a/include/EmailNotification.php b/include/EmailNotification.php
index 78912c0b9..8861e8f5d 100644
--- a/include/EmailNotification.php
+++ b/include/EmailNotification.php
@@ -1,4 +1,7 @@
<?php
+
+require_once('include/email.php');
+
class EmailNotification {
/**
* Send a multipart/alternative message with Text and HTML versions
@@ -12,6 +15,10 @@ class EmailNotification {
* @param textVersion text only version of the message
*/
static public function sendTextHtmlEmail($fromName,$fromEmail,$replyTo,$toEmail,$messageSubject,$htmlVersion,$textVersion) {
+
+ $fromName = email_header_encode($fromName,'UTF-8');
+ $messageSubject = email_header_encode($messageSubject,'UTF-8');
+
// generate a mime boundary
$mimeBoundary =rand(0,9)."-"
diff --git a/include/email.php b/include/email.php
index a36d9adab..b34084549 100644
--- a/include/email.php
+++ b/include/email.php
@@ -205,4 +205,6 @@ function email_header_encode($in_str, $charset) {
$out_str = $start . $out_str . $end;
}
return $out_str;
-} \ No newline at end of file
+}
+
+